Apple Compatible Computer Speaker Systems Best Desktop USB Speakers For Mac Below are our top recommendations for stylish, full-range USB bus-powered digital stereo audio at your Apple desktop. These are the best speakers for Mac laptop users wanting a hassle-free plug and play solution without the pairing and recharging issues of Bluetooth or loudspeakers with rechargeable batteries. No power supply or AC outlet is needed for a minimum of cabling. Once set up in OSX System Sound Preferences, these USB computer speakers will be instantly recognized for vastly improved audio from your Mac mini, iMac, MacBook or Macintosh Pro tower. 2.0 USB Speaker Cubes Premium USB Speakers USB 3.0 High-Powered 2.0 Desktop Speakers Above we have some exceptional compact audio solutions such as Gigabyte's next generaiton USB 3.0 speakers, some gorgeous brushed aluminum speaker cubes from JLab, Edifier's 2.0 loudspeaker system, and Harman-Kardon's exceptional Pebble's USB dual speaker system. Portable USB Speakers For MacBook Pro and Air For better Apple MacBook audio on the go, look to compact, mobile USB powered speaker solutions that deliver pure digital stereo audio and get all their power from a single USB cable connection. These are some of the best speakers for Mac laptop users who travel frequently. Sound Bar USB Speaker Portable USB Speaker USB Laptop Speaker Compact USB Speaker Above, The Edifier soundbar speaker features an internal LiOn battery for optional laptop-free used with Analog 1/8' input from your iPhone, iPad or iPod. The 2-piece Altec USB loudspeakers twist apart for wide stereo separation, then twist together for portability. For a compact, 1-piece loudspeaker the Orbit features tuck-away USB cable and tilt-up flip stand to angle the sound towards you when desired. Particularly for smaller MacBook Air and Pro models, even a basic and cheap portable USB travel speaker will deliver higher volume and increased frequency response. Nearly any external USB speaker will sound better than what's built into your Apple MacBook Pro or Air laptop. The best USB speakers for Mac can deliver significantly improved music and audio at your desk, yet be easily taken in your notebook case when traveling. During a power outage at my apartment this year, I watched movies on my MacBook Pro instead of on my television. While I had no complaints about the screen size, I did have an issue with how low the audio coming from my speakers was. External speakers would help, but I don't want to buy them or lug them around every time I want to watch a movie. I didn't do anything about it at the time, but then I realized that I should be able to crank up the volume to any unsafe level I want. Turns out, there are a few different ways to boost a Mac's volume level, some of which work system-wide, and others that are app-specific. Option #1: System-Wide Volume Booster & Equalizer (Paid) is an incredibly intuitive and beautifully designed volume booster and equalizer that works system-wide on Mac OS X, specifically for Yosemite. This means that music from iTunes and Spotify, videos from QuickTime, and movies streaming from Netflix and Hulu will now be louder. And the most surprising part is that even the quality of the audio increases. Note: Boom 2 needs to be running in the background for the EQ to take effect. Boom 2 has a free 7-day trial, but costs $14.99 to purchase thereafter. If you're running Mountain Lion or Mavericks, you can purchase the original for $6.99 instead.
